WCF

WCF的最终目标是通过进程或不同的系统、通过本地网络或是通过Internet收发客户和服务之间的消息。
【客户端Shell中设置跳转到SystemSettingServiceClient】
[Shell]
SystemSettingServiceClient client =new SystemSettingClient()l
User user=client.GetUserByLoginNameAndPassword(loginName,passwork)
[SystemSettingServiceClient]
Public User GetUserByLoginNameAndPassword(string loginName,string password)
{
return this.channel.getUserByLoginNameAndPassword(loginNmae,password)
}
【this.channel获取用于消息发送不同配置的服务器终结点的内部渠道ISystemSettingService】

 

 

【ISystemSettingService中引用SystemSettingService】
[ISystemSettingService]
User GetUserByLoginNameAndPassword(string loginName, string password);

 

 

 

【SystemSettingService中引用SytemSettingDataAccess中的UserDao类中的GetUserByLoginNameAndPassword】
[SystemSettingService]
public User GetUserByLoginNameAndPassword(string loginName, string password)
{
return UserDao.GetUserByLoginNameAndPassword(loginName, password);
}
【SystemSettingDataAcess进行数据传输】
[SystemSettingDataAcess.UserDao]
public static User GetUserByLoginNameAndPassword(string loginName,string password);
{ string sql ="select * from "...
}

 

posted @ 2024-12-27 12:38  一招致命九虎山  阅读(11)  评论(0)    收藏  举报